Transaction 90a4ebef7ba73103f0fe91a009752563fb3b9a68f4fc381972ddbe56b8cd6596
1 Input
1 Output
-
90a4ebef7ba73103f0fe91a009752563fb3b9a68f4fc381972ddbe56b8cd6596:0
- value
- 6687776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e655edc47965ebd66fd0522a7a5fd543f9f77b2 OP_EQUAL
- address
- 38qY4ravYnmKvgpYwmxfbBfWCYbdTqQPrb